James J. Hogan

James J. Hogan was Speaker of the Wisconsin State Assembly.

Biography

Hogan was born in 1837. He died on September 8, 1914.[1]

Assembly career

Hogan was a member of the Assembly during the 1889 and 1891 sessions.[2] In 1891, he was selected as Speaker. He was a Democrat.
